1 hr agoThe Department of Trade, Industry and Competition (the dtic), together with the Gauteng Provincial Government and local municipalities, has intensified public participation engagements on the proposed Vaal Special Economic Zone (SEZ), marking a crucial step toward inclusive industrial development in the Sedibeng District. The consultations are designed to ensure that communities, businesses, and stakeholders actively contribute ideas that will shape the final structure and impact of the SEZ.
The Vaal SEZ is envisioned as a transformative economic hub spanning multiple land parcels across Heidelberg, Rietspruit, Langlaagte, Zwartkopjies, and Kookfontein. It is strategically positioned to unlock investment opportunities in green industrialisation, agro-processing, logistics, tourism, and smart city development, while also strengthening linkages between township economies and larger value chains.
Government officials have emphasized that the project is not only about attracting investment but also about ensuring long-term job creation, skills development, and sustainable economic inclusion. The consultations allow residents to voice concerns, share insights, and influence decisions before final designation.
As South Africa continues its drive toward reindustrialisation, the Vaal SEZ represents a bold attempt to turn policy into tangible development. Its success will depend on genuine collaboration between government, investors, and communities working toward a shared vision of economic transformation.
